    Hi
    Unplug appliance first :plug:
    IIRC, Lid off then remove soap drawer and then retaining screws around its mouth.
    The fascia should with care just pop off by teasing retainers from the inside.
    Its relatively common for the plastic shaft of the knob to snap as its a no contest ie plastic shaft turning a fairly stiff metal timer shaft :rolls:

    Thanks for the advice.

    Having got the facia off I have found that it is the dial behind the window with the programme cycles A, B, C … etc, that is the problem. Its 2 plastic springs which engage it with the knob have broken off. The actual knob seems OK. With the facia off, I can operate the programme switch, and still use the machine – though not a safe way of doing things of course!

    Do you have a part number for it? Machine is WFB2004GB/16.

    Hi
    Dial behind window (one with prog letters on etc) only comes with complete fascia 😥
    The knob and cam come seperately, they also come complete with fascia fyi 😉 .

    Fascia p/no is 350356 available from spares@ukwhitegoods.co.uk
